Causes of Natural Disaster

Natural disasters are caused by three main types of events: movements of the earth like earthquakes and volcanic eruptions; weather events such as hurricanes, tornadoes, and drought; and floods, mudslides, and landslides. Floods can occur due to blocked drainage, decreased river capacity from sediment, diminished water absorption from deforestation, and melting ice caps from global warming. Mudslides and landslides are typically triggered by heavy rain, earthquakes, deforestation on slopes, and sometimes develop after other natural disasters that saturate steep slopes with water.
